Start Writing to a Senior Pen Pal

Social isolation is one of the biggest problems for seniors in today’s fast-paced world. That is why Ready to Care has developed a senior pen pal program. We combat loneliness by matching up pen pals like you with seniors who live alone. Simply fill out an online form on ReadyToCare.com or upload a handwritten letter to get started. You don’t even need to buy stamps or go to the post office. Volunteers screen letters for safety then send them off to seniors in need of companionship. Once you get started, you can continue to stay in touch via email or traditional mail – it’s up to you and your pen pal.
